LASIK Surgery



LASIK surgery is a common refractive treatment made use of to deal with vision troubles such as farsightedness, nearsightedness, and astigmatism - glaucoma service near me. This surgical strategy, which means Laser-Assisted sitting Keratomileusis, aims to reshape the cornea to improve just how light is focused on the retina, ultimately boosting vision clearness. During the treatment, a slim flap is developed on the cornea, and a laser is utilized to eliminate exact amounts of cells to reshape it appropriately. This reshaping enables light to be precisely concentrated onto the retina, dealing with refractive errors.


Among the primary advantages of LASIK surgical procedure is the quick renovation in vision experienced by clients. Numerous individuals see a considerable improvement in their sight quickly after the treatment. Additionally, a lot of patients report marginal pain and pain during the surgical treatment and healing duration. The recuperation time for LASIK is fairly quick, with lots of individuals returning to their daily tasks within a day or 2 post-operation. In general, LASIK surgical procedure is a popular option for people seeking a lasting remedy for their vision troubles.




PRK Procedure



While also a typical refractive procedure, the PRK (Photorefractive Keratectomy) technique differs from LASIK surgical procedure in its strategy to correcting vision issues. In PRK, rather than creating a flap on the cornea, the external layer of the cornea, called the epithelium, is completely removed. This permits the laser to reshape the cornea to fix refractive errors such as farsightedness, astigmatism, and nearsightedness directly on the surface.

PRK is an ideal option for individuals with slim corneas or those at a greater risk of eye injuries, as it does not include developing a corneal flap. The recovery procedure for PRK is a little longer contrasted to LASIK, as the epithelium needs time to regrow. Clients may experience pain and blurry vision for a few days adhering to the treatment.


Regardless of the longer recovery time, PRK can yield excellent lead to vision renovation, making it a valuable option for those that may not appropriate prospects for LASIK surgical procedure.


Implantable Lenses





In comparison to PRK where the cornea is reshaped directly, implantable lenses offer one more approach for dealing with vision by putting artificial lenses inside the eye. This procedure is particularly valuable for individuals with high degrees of astigmatism, nearsightedness, or farsightedness that might not be ideal prospects for laser surgical procedures like LASIK or PRK.

One advantage of implantable lenses is that they are removable and exchangeable, providing versatility for future modifications. As with any surgical treatment, there are dangers involved, such as infection or cataract development. Corneal Rings



Corneal rings, likewise called intracorneal ring segments, are tiny, transparent devices inserted right into the cornea to fix vision distortions such as keratoconus. Keratoconus is a problem where the cornea thins and bulges outward, triggering vision to become altered. The insertion of corneal rings aids to squash the cornea, enhancing visual skill and reducing the uneven astigmatism brought on by keratoconus.


The treatment for inserting corneal rings is fairly fast and minimally intrusive, frequently performed as an outpatient treatment. Throughout the surgical treatment, the ophthalmologist makes a small incision in the cornea and inserts the rings at a certain deepness. As soon as in position, the rings help to reshape the cornea, giving a smoother surface area for light to get in the eye, which can cause more clear vision.
